Landowner in a development agreement is a consumer

Allowing an appeal in Bunga Daniel Babu v M/S Sri Vasudeva Constructions & Ors, the Supreme Court held that a landowner who had entered into an agreement with a developer to build on his land in exchange for a certain amount of built-up space was a consumer as per the Consumer Protection Act, 1986, as a memorandum of understanding (MoU) entered into between the landowner and the developer for that purpose did not amount to a joint venture.
